Mother suffocates second infant after ‘falling asleep.’ It’s the same way she killed first child: Police

A Pennsylvania woman reportedly fell asleep on her baby, killing him, and police say this is the second child she killed by sleeping on them.

PennLive reports that 37-year-old Rebecca Hallock is facing several felony charges in connection with the November 2019 death of her 3-week-old son. An autopsy report labeled the baby’s death as “compatible with mechanical asphyxia due to co-sleeping with parent.”

Hallock told police that she co-slept with the baby but a months-long investigation and a blood test determined that she was on meth when the baby died. Hallock also allegedly admitted to police that a similar incident happened in 2017 when she woke up to find her 1-month-old daughter (pictured right) dead, PaHomePage reports.

For the 2019 incident, Hallock was arrested and charged with involuntary manslaughter, reckless endangerment, and endangering the welfare of children.
